BESS Division
The Battery Storage Division engineers projects from the application case (FCAS, energy arbitrage, capacity, behind-the-meter) through delivery and ongoing operation. BESS unlocks the value of intermittent renewables and provides ancillary services to the grid.
What we deliver
- Use-case modelling and revenue stack analysis
- Battery sizing, augmentation strategy, degradation modelling
- Container layout, PCS sizing, MV connection design
- Fire detection and suppression to NFPA 855
- BMS/EMS architecture and integration
- Civil works, container erection, AC/DC integration, SCADA
How we work
- Design to IEC 62933, NFPA 855 and EN standards
- Energy market participation strategies (day-ahead, intraday, balancing)
- Multi-vendor compatibility — Tesla, BYD, CATL, Sungrow
- Performance guarantees with capacity-fade modelling
- EMS optimisation for revenue maximisation
Where we deliver
- Grid-scale storage (10–500 MWh)
- Solar+storage and wind+storage hybrid plants
- Industrial peak-shaving and demand-charge mitigation
- Microgrids and remote off-grid systems
- Backup power for critical facilities
- EV charging infrastructure storage buffers
